Understanding Door Windows
Door windows come in numerous designs, products, and configurations. To comprehend the replacement procedure better, it is important to value their crucial functions and functions:
Types of Door Windows
Repaired Sidelights: These are non-operable windows that remain closed and offer a view and light.
Operable Sidelights: These can open for ventilation, offering not simply light however likewise air flow to enhance comfort.
Transom Windows: Positioned above the door, these windows can complement sidelight windows and include height to the entrance.
Ornamental Glass: Often used for aesthetic functions, decorative glass sidelights can include stained glass or patterned designs.
Materials
Vinyl: Durable and low-maintenance, vinyl windows are energy-efficient and be available in different designs.
Fiberglass: Offering excellent insulating residential or commercial properties, fiberglass windows are resistant to warping and can simulate wood's appearance.
Wood: A standard choice, wood windows use natural charm but require routine maintenance to prevent rot and warping.
Aluminum: Lightweight and strong, aluminumframes are resistant to corrosion but might not provide the very best insulation.
Benefits of Replacing Door Windows
Replacing door windows offers multiple advantages for homeowners:
Energy Efficiency: Aging windows typically lose their insulating properties, resulting in increased energy expenses. Newer windows are created to decrease heat loss and gain.
Enhanced Curb Appeal: Updating door windows can substantially enhance the exterior appearance of a home without the requirement for significant restorations.
Increased Home Value: Well-maintained and aesthetically pleasing door windows can increase a home's market worth.
Sound Reduction: New window innovations offer better sound insulation, creating a quieter indoor environment.
Steps for Door Windows Replacement
The replacement of door windows involves a number of crucial actions that homeowners need to follow to ensure a successful outcome:
Assessment and Measure: Evaluate the existing window condition and measure the size accurately.
Pick Replacement Windows: Choose the suitable type and product based on personal preference and climate factors to consider.
Gather Required Tools and Materials: Compile all essential tools (e.g., screwdriver, caulk weapon, level) and materials for the replacement.
Remove the Old Window:
Safety Precautions: Wear protective gear such as gloves and shatterproof glass to prevent injuries.Separate Trim: Use an utility knife to thoroughly cut through paint or caulk adhering the trim to the wall.Eliminate the Window: Pull out the old window frame gently, being cautious to not damage the door structure.
Prepare the Opening: Clean the window opening, checking for any damage to the frame or surrounding material. Repair as needed.
Install the New Window:
Set the Window: Insert the new window into the opening and ensure it sits level and plumb.Secure: Secure the window utilizing screws or fasteners offered by the maker.Seal: Apply caulk around the edges to create a water resistant seal and enhance insulation.
Incorporate Trim: Reinstall or change the trim around the new window to complete the appearance seamlessly.
Last Inspection: Check that the window opens and closes properly and that there are no spaces or leakages.
Maintenance of New Door Windows
After replacing door windows, it's vital to preserve them to ensure longevity and efficiency.
Regular Cleaning: Clean the glass and frame regularly to prevent dirt build-up.
Examine for Damage: Regularly look for fractures, leakages, and functional concerns to address them without delay.
Reapply Paint or Sealant: If appropriate, maintain the finish on wood windows by repainting or sealing as needed.
Frequently Asked Questions About Door Windows Replacement
Q: How do I understand if I require to replace my door windows?A: Signs that replacements are needed consist of visible condensation between panes, fractures in the glass, draftiness, or significant problem in opening/closing the window.
Q: Can I replace door windows myself?A: While it's possible for house owners with DIY experience to replace door windows, hiring a professional guarantees correct installation and lowers the danger of problems in the future. Q: What is the average
expense of changing door windows?A: The cost can vary significantly based on size, product, and labor, but typical replacement costs can vary from ₤ 300 to ₤ 800 per window. Q: How long does it take to replace door windows?A: The replacement process can take a few
hours to a full day, depending upon the intricacy of the installation and whether additional repair work are required. Q: Are energy-efficient doors worth the investment?A: Yes, energy-efficient doors can significantly lower energy costs
with time, offsetting the initial investment,
specifically in areas with severe environments.
